Earthquake Strikes Crusader Cities in the Middle East

November 29th, 1114 910 years ago

A powerful earthquake struck several Crusader-held cities in the Middle East, causing significant damage to Antioch, Mamistra, Marash, and Edessa. The seismic activity disrupted life in these pivotal locations, where Crusaders established themselves after the First Crusade. Reports of destroyed buildings, casualties, and panic among inhabitants emerged as the communities dealt with the aftermath. This natural disaster occurred against the backdrop of the broader political and military struggles in the region, influencing both the lives of local populations and Crusader ambitions.
